A MESSAGE FROM THE CEO 2018 is already running at a fast pace. While we are still unravelling first round NDIS plans for a few participants, the process has commenced for second round plans - this time they will be for two years, thru to 2020 - thankfully - as a great deal of work is required from all involved. Overall we are very pleased with the NDIS plans, providing participants with increased support, more flexibility and new opportunities. Accommodation and Service Agreements A quick reminder - can you please sign and return accommodation and service agreements as soon as possible as they are important contracts which provide detail of what is to be provided by Mercy Connect to your family member. The service agreements capture those elements of the NDIS plans which Mercy Connect has agreed to provide to your family member. category of the NDIS this month This will enable a link between individual plans and each property resulting in a subsidy toassist in the upgrade and periodic maintenance of each property

We have been fortunate to gain the support of Mr David Hicks a past board member retired manager and environmentalconsultant who has agreed to chair the committee and also Mr Gerald Judd an Albury businessman as an independentmember These gentlemen will join Board members Michael OCallaghan and Jude Doughty on this new committeeThe terms of reference for the committee are to

Provide advice to the Board on the maintenance and care of all properties and physical resourcesConsider recommendations from management on the purchase sale or re-development of propertiesProvide advice to the Board at a strategic level in regards to the ownership and use of property within the context of theNational Disability Insurance Scheme

If you would like to make representation to this committee or have any suggestions for how we might priortise the aboveterms please give me a call or an email and I will pass your views along to the committee The first meeting of the committeewill be held on the 11th February Inspection reports recently undertaken will be tabled at the meeting The reports indicateseveral properties require internal and external painting and there are strong arguments for upgrades require to somebathroom and kitchen facilities

Board Strategic ReviewThe Board has set aside March 5 and 6 to undertake a strategic refreshment and planning workshop External facilitators arebeing engaged to facilitate discussions around our Mercy Ethos and the NDIS environment We welcome your contributions inregards to your current services and also how you are experiencing the NDIS transition

NDIS Development Work in this space includes networking with National Disability Services and local providers as well as Catholic SocialServices Australia where experiences are being shared Together with social service ministries of the Institute of Sisters ofMercy Australia and Papua New Guinea (ISMAPNG) we have contracted with a consultancy firm to review NDIS experiencesand to provide advice to Government in regard to its future development and current concerns

The Joint Standing Committee on the National Disability Insurance Scheme is conducting an inquiry into Market ReadinessThe inquiry is open till 22nd February More information can be found at NDIS Joint Standing Committee inquiry into MarketReadiness

New Services We are pleased to report we have been approached by the DHHS in Victoria and have now registered as a provider of ChildYouth and Family Services This registration is specifically for the support of children requiring care support protection oraccommodation and of families requiring support This is in addition to our NDIS and disability services registration and isrequired as we have been requested to provide lead services for children in care

We have also negotiated contracts for 7 individuals who were over 65 years and unable to register for the NDIS Continuity ofCare packages from the Commonwealth Department of Health will provide for individualised support comparative to thosewithin NDIS plans

Consultation on providing residents of supported group accommodation with resident rights

The NSW Government has announced a consultation period to be open until Friday 2nd March 2018

The NSW Government have prepared a set of consultation papers on how we can improve residentprotections for people with disability living in support group accommodation We are interested in hearingyour views

Who can participate

The consultation is open to everyone in NSW but we particularly want to hear from

people with disability in NSW who are living in supported group accommodation and their families andguardianspeak body and advocacy groupspeople and organisations in the disability and housing sectorsinterested people of NSW

To participate in the consultation process

Online complete the survey (approx 15-20 minutes)Email residentrightsconsultfacsnswgovauMail Family and Community ServicesAttn Resident Rights ConsultationLevel 13 4-6 Bligh StreetSydney NSW 2000

The NSW Government will release a final report in June 2018

Why the need for consultation

We want to make sure people with disability living in supported group accommodation have an appropriateset of rights and protections similar to what private and social rental tenants and boarding house residentscurrently have It is also important to make sure the impacts of providing these rights are considered fully

not only in the context of the NDIS but also for disability accommodation that is not funded by the NDIS
